How do you recycle styrofoam in Ottawa?

Styrofoam is actually recyclable. Many recycling places won't take it just because they either do not have the right recycling equipment or the amount is too small.If you have a lot of Styrofoam scrap, you can install an extrusion pelletizing production line to produce PS pellets. Many plastics processor will buy these pellets to produce such products as decoration profile. Timbron in California is one of the US companies that is doing this.If you have Styrofoam scrap but in small amount in a location, it is better to compact the foam and then ship the densified logs to recyclers for further processing. here is the supplier of such equipment. www.stryrofoam-compactor.com .Recycled styrofoam is called PS (polystyrene), which can be used to produce many products such as CD cases, coat hangers, KT board, foam peanut, and many others.If you are not recycle Styrofoam scraps, you will have to pay waste management companies to land fill. Can you recycle polystyrene?

All plastics can be recycled, including polystyrene (styrofoam). However, for various reasons, including transport costs, polystyrene is not often recycled. Check your local recycling people to see if they have a depot. Styrofoam can be recycled but because there is no large scale market for it , styrofoam is usually not included with the usual paper and plastic pickup recycling given by the city. A city will however have a pickup and drop-off locations.

Can you recycle take away polystyrene burger containers?

All plastic can be recycled, but it is difficult to find a recycler willing and able to recycle polystyrene. Burger and food containers actually contain very little plastic (and a lot of air), and are often contaminated with food. There are companies that recycle polystyrene (styrofoam), but they will often only take fruit and vegetable crates.
